tactics in Portuguese is táticas, tática — tactics means the specific methods and arrangements used to achieve an objective, especially in a military, sporting, or competitive context.

What does "tactics" mean?
-
noun The specific methods and arrangements used to achieve an objective, especially in a military, sporting, or competitive context.
"The manager changed his tactics at half-time."
